The NEW "Magenta Galactica" Dharma Fiber Reactive Dye Color

January 18, 2022 0 Comments

INTRODUCTION 

In 2020, Dharma Trading Co. released a new shade of blue, called Bluebird, to their permanent collection of dye colors. And now, most recently for 2021, they've released a brand new shade of pink, named Magenta Galactica!

Naturally, being the tie dye junkie that I am, I couldn't resist snagging a pound for myself as soon as I saw this new option casually listed amidst the usual lineup of colors!
And now that I've had some time to dig in and do some tie (and ice!) dyeing with Magenta Galactica, I'm thrilled to share my first impressions and overall thoughts and observations about this new color!

UNBOXING & FIRST IMPRESSION

Upon opening my jar of Magenta Galactica for the very first time, the appearance of the powder was nothing to write home about. It looks very similar to Razzle Dazzle, Raspberry, or even ever so slightly similar to Hot Hibiscus in their powder forms.
When mixing it for the first time, at first it looked a lot like Red Violet but with a bit more of an intense hot pink undertone to it.
It was only once I rinsed out my mixing cup that I got really excited, the diluted dye swirling in the sink was the most vibrant, perfect purply-pink
— almost exactly what I imagined Magenta Galactica would look like!

WHAT DYE COLOR(S) IS MAGENTA GALACTICA MOST SIMILAR TO? HOW'S IT LOOK COMPARED SIDE-BY-SIDE TO DHARMA'S OTHER FUCHSIA / PINK SHADES?

Compared to some other dye colors that might be considered in the same realm of berry / hot pink / fuchsia type of shades, Magenta Galactica is, in my opinion, most similar to Amethyst. Or, I'd also describe it as a more vivid version of Razzle Dazzle with a touch of Dragonfruit. 
To be real, though, my very first thought when I laid my eyes on the fabric square samples was: it looks like exactly the same shade as Barney the dinosaur! — Wait, so does that technically make it a purple!? I dunno, but I do consider it the perfect purply-pink hybrid of both!

FINAL THOUGHTS 

On a scale of 1 to 5 stars (five being the best), I personally award Magenta Galactica a 5/5!
This is because of the rich, intense, smooth and consistent color it produces as a liquid dye. Also due to the fact it really is a distinctly unique color, unlike any other currently available. While on the other hand, some dye colors can be incredibly similar to one another, like Raspberry vs. Razzle Dazzle, or Lapis and Brilliant Blue, for example. 

When it comes to ice dyeing,  I’d also rate ability and the overall color it produces a 5/5, even despite the fact the dye powder is a bit on the denser side, making it a bit more tricky to sprinkle evenly. That seems to be a standard characteristic amongst nearly all of the deep, intensely vibrant or dark dye colors, in my experience, though.
